Mendocino Woodlands State Park Location: 9 miles east of Mendocino and 7 miles inland from the coast. Facilities: Three group camps, each with kitchens, dining and recreation halls, 2- and 4-bedroom cabins, and communal restrooms with hot showers; trails. Activities: Hiking, swimming. Special Features: Park is situated in the heart of a redwood forest and features 200 wood and stone buildings built by the WPA and the Civilian Conservation Corps (CCC) in the 1930s. Buildings throughout the Park feature walls of old growth redwood, hand-hewn beams, and hand-crafted stone fireplaces.
